<br><br><br>Keeping your sofa looking fresh and vibrant largely depends on how well you maintain its fabric.<br><br><br><br>Sunlight, frequent use, and liquid spills over time can lead to fading and diminished brightness in sofa fabric.<br><br><br><br>Luckily, a few straightforward and practical actions can help maintain your sofa fabric’s color and overall look.<br><br><br><br>Among the top priorities is shielding your sofa from direct sun exposure.<br><br><br><br>Prolonged exposure to UV rays can cause colors to fade quickly.<br><br><br><br>Place your sofa in a location shielded from windows, or install window coverings like curtains, blinds, or UV-blocking film to reduce sun damage.<br><br><br><br>Indirect sunlight, though less intense, still contributes to fading, so proactive measures are essential.<br><br><br><br>Frequent cleaning is necessary.<br><br><br><br>Accumulated dirt and particles on the surface can gradually reduce fabric luster.<br><br><br><br>Use an upholstery tool to vacuum the sofa every week and eliminate loose dirt.<br><br><br><br>Always refer to the manufacturer’s cleaning instructions when performing a deep clean.<br><br><br><br>While a water and mild cleaner blend is suitable for most fabrics, always test it discreetly to prevent staining or damage.<br><br><br><br>Deal with liquid accidents right away.<br><br><br><br>Immediate action reduces the risk of permanent staining and color alteration.<br><br><br><br>Pat the spill with a clean cloth; rubbing risks fiber damage and stain expansion.<br><br><br><br>Apply a cleaning product safe for your specific fabric type, and ensure complete drying to stop mildew growth.<br><br><br><br>Regularly alternate and flip cushion positions when possible.<br><br><br><br>This helps distribute wear evenly and prevents certain areas from fading faster due to more frequent contact or sun exposure.<br><br><br><br>Regular rotation supports both shape retention and comfort levels.<br><br><br><br>Harsh [https://www.vidpaw.com/blog/best-chrome-extensions.html commercial office cleaning services] products should be avoided—they can remove dye and compromise fiber strength.<br><br><br><br>Select soft, balanced cleaning solutions formulated for upholstery use.<br><br><br><br>Having your sofa steam cleaned biannually to yearly revitalizes the fabric and clears embedded grime safely.<br><br><br><br>Finally, think about adding throws or removable covers.<br><br><br><br>Not only do they improve aesthetics, but they also serve as a defense against stains and wear.<br><br><br><br>They are easier to wash and replace than the entire sofa fabric, helping your sofa stay bright and clean for years.<br><br><br><br>By following these simple tips, you can significantly extend the life and appearance of your sofa fabric.<br><br><br><br>A little consistent care goes a long way in preserving brightness and keeping your living space looking inviting and well-maintained.<br><br>
